    Cracks

    uPVC is designed to last and energy efficient, as well as long-lasting. However, they could be damaged. It is crucial to fix a crack in a window as early as you are able to. If you don't fix the crack, it can expand and cause further damage to your home. A uPVC specialist can repair the window that has been damaged and stop it from further damage.

    Your upvc window repair near me windows are susceptible to cracking due to many reasons. Temperature fluctuations are the most frequent reason. The sudden rise or decrease in temperature can cause cracks to form. This is especially true when the window is located in an exposed location.

    Another common cause of cracks is damage to the uPVC window frame. It could be caused by hitting the window with a heavy object, or by leaning the ladder against it. The pressure that results can cause the frame to crack or even break.

    Fortunately, uPVC window cracks can be repaired fairly easily. The first step is to clean the crack using detergent and water. After that, you should fill the crack with an acrylic compound patch. Apply the compound within two minutes of mixing it and make sure that it seeps into the crack. The patch is then sanded to make it smooth.

    If your uPVC window handle is beginning to squeak, it's typically caused by the spindle that controls the mechanism that locks the handle's internals. the handle. This issue can be fixed by applying a lubricant suitable for plastics, such as WD-40 or 3-in-1 oils. You should also keep the handle and lock clean to prevent dust from building up.

    Black mould is a typical issue with uPVC windows. It can be caused by a variety of causes like temperature, humidity and humidity. It is simple to treat by scrubbing the surface with soap and warm water. You can also employ dehumidifiers to lower the amount of humidity in your home.

    Scratches

    UPVC, even though it is a strong and flexible material, is prone to mechanical damage like pitting or scratches. There are a variety of ways to repair this type of damage. First, you should examine the area that has been scratched and determine its severity. If the scratch is deep enough to feel with your fingernail then it will need to be buffed using finer and more intensive sandpaper. If the scratch is shallow, a quick buff should resolve the issue.

    Window-Repairs.-150x150.jpgIt is recommended to clean the glass thoroughly using glass cleaner prior to you try any of these DIY techniques. Dry it completely. This will eliminate any dirt and debris which could cause scratches to worsen or make them more noticeable. Then you can use a soft, non-lint cloth to wipe the damaged glass. The best cloths for this job are microfibres, which are resistant to scratching and stand up to water.

    If your uPVC windows have surface scratches, then you should try to buff them out using materials commonly found in your home. Regular white toothpaste, especially if it contains baking soda, can be very effective for this purpose. Apply a small amount of toothpaste to a soft clean, dry cloth that is free of lint and gently rub the scratched area in circular motions. After 30 seconds, you can check the results and repeat the process until the scratches are gone.

    You can also apply a polish specially made for plastic surfaces, such as brass cleaner or T-Cut to remove scratches from your uPVC windows. Be sure to apply the polish as per its instructions, and again be cautious to avoid over-application, as too much can cause etching or dulling of the surface of your window repair panes.

    It is essential to replace or repair your UPVC windows immediately after they have been damaged. Regular cleaning using a damp cloth and soapy water will prevent the need for expensive repairs. It is also recommended to regularly lubricate exposed metal parts with silicone spray to avoid the rusting process. Also, you should clean your uPVC window frames regularly to get rid of dust, dirt and cobwebs.

    When the seals on UPVC windows begin to wear, water may be absorbed into the glass panes leading to discoloration and mold. This is a common problem in older properties however, it can be repaired by replacing the seals with silicone rubber. Keep your UPVC window as clean as you can, particularly around corners, to avoid blockages in drainage holes.

    If you have windows that are difficult to open or close, this can be an indication that the hinges or locks have worn out.
